    Essential Duties & Responsibilities

    Proactive

    CVMIC takes a very proactive and creative approach to Safety and Risk Management with the 54 Wisconsin Municipalities served. Each Municipality (CVMIC member) is assigned an experienced and dedicated team of specialists in Safety, Risk Management, and HR.

    Individualized

    In this role, you will have the opportunity to build an individualized Service & Engagement Plan tailored to each member's specific and unique needs, which will include regulatory compliance and risk management initiatives designed to reduce their safety risk and liability exposures. Day-to-day this may include:

    • On-site training programs (i.e. BBP, Safe Lifting, Work Zone Traffic Safety)
    • On-site consulting and assessment services (i.e. Facility and Work Site Inspections, Ergonomic Assessments)
    • On-site safety committee meetings
    • On-site and off-site consulting on Safety and Risk Management issues
    • Reviewing loss trending data utilizing claims management software (Origami)
    • Conducting and/or facilitating membership-wide training programs (i.e. Confined Space Entry, Playground Safety Inspections)
    • Investigating workplace incidents that occur within the membership

    Creativity

    You will also have the opportunity to be creative by participating in projects and membership-wide initiatives that have the goal of reducing risk exposure, which may include:

    • Developing content for use in e-learning programs, webinars, and YouTube videos
    • Researching programs and services that foster our mission. Examples of current programs/services include Training Genius, Risk Assessment Tools, and safety awareness videos
    • Facilitating regional member user group meetings to identify issues and trends and offer best practices sharing opportunities
    • Creating customized on-site training solutions for usage with the members
    • Exploring member advantage programs to help reduce risk and bolster safety

    Service

    We take our commitment to customer service seriously and in this role, you will have the opportunity to build lasting relationships that have a great impact on the communities you serve.

    Our Safety and Risk Management services come at no additional cost to our members and provide many unique benefits. We believe that improving our member organizations is a long-term investment in each municipality and our membership. This service-based relationship is what sets CVMIC apart: we are onsite in our municipalities investing in their practices, processes, and policies, to prevent loss and protect our pool of members.

    Qualifications

    • Bachelor's degree (BS) in Business Administration, Risk Management or Safety or equivalent
    • Three to five years related experience; or equivalent combination of education and experience
    • Valid driver's license
    • Certifications in Safety and/or Risk Management are preferred

    Knowledge, Skills & Abilities

    Knowledge of:

    • The methods and techniques of risk management.
    • The requirements, laws, and duties of public entities in the State of Wisconsin.
    • The principles and practices of loss control and safety.
    • Computer software including presentation software, database management, word processing, and other related areas.

    Ability to:

    • Develop, present and/or facilitate effective training programs with confidence
    • Plan and coordinate activities to meet work objectives and goals
    • Effectively interact and serve others both within and outside the organization
    • Conduct oneself professionally, timely and effectively, both verbally and in writing
    • Work with limited supervision
    • Generate thoughts and ideas while working independently or on a team
    • Prioritize and manage various work tasks and projects under ambitious timelines
    • Stay organized and punctual for internal meetings and member engagements
    • Operate a computer and understand/learn various computer software programs
    • Read, analyze and interpret general business periodicals, professional journals, technical procedures or government regulations
    • Write reports, business correspondence, and procedure manuals
    • Research, find and communicate answers to complex questions posed both internally and externally by members
    • Effectively present information and respond to questions from groups of employees, supervisors, managers, or elected officials
    • Travel in-state for work (up to 75% of the time), including occasional overnight, stays. In-state travel usually consists of "day-trips" approximately 1 - 2 hours from the home office with a company car
